Course Content

• Introduction to Cheminformatics and its Applications
• Data Structures and Algorithms for Cheminformatics (includes graph theory, molecular descriptors)
• Molecular Descriptors and Feature Engineering for QSAR/QSPR modeling
• Machine Learning Methods in Cheminformatics (Regression, Classification, Clustering)
• Cheminformatics Data Analysis using Python (Pandas, Scikit-learn, RDKit)
• Virtual Screening and Drug Discovery using Cheminformatics
• Handling and Analyzing Big Cheminformatics Datasets
• Advanced Topics in Cheminformatics Data Analytics (e.g., Deep Learning in Cheminformatics)
• Cheminformatics Data Visualization and Interpretation
• Project: Cheminformatics Data Analysis Case Study (Involves practical application of learned skills)

Career path

Career Role (Cheminformatics Data Analytics) Description
Cheminformatics Scientist Develops and applies cheminformatics techniques for drug discovery and materials science, leveraging data analytics skills for efficient research.
Data Scientist (Pharmaceutical Industry) Analyzes large datasets of chemical structures and biological activity, applying machine learning and cheminformatics to drive insights in drug development.
Computational Chemist Conducts computational modeling and simulations using cheminformatics tools to predict chemical properties and reactions, supporting chemical design.
Bioinformatics Data Analyst (Drug Discovery) Integrates cheminformatics data with biological data to improve drug target identification, validation and optimization, employing advanced data analytics.
